      Meaning of the first name Bridgit

      Origin

      Irish

      Meaning

      Exalted, lofty

      Variations

      Bridget, Bridgett, Brigit
      The name Bridgit, with its origins in the Irish language, holds a profound significance throughout history. Derived from the Gaelic name Brighid, meaning Exalted or Lofty, Bridgit represents a long-standing tradition deeply rooted in Irish culture. Revered as a goddess in Celtic mythology, Bridgit stood as the deity of fire, poetry, and healing. Her name was frequently invoked during rituals, symbolizing her exalted position in the spiritual realm.

      Throughout the ages, the name Bridgit remained a prominent choice among Irish families, reflecting their connection to their ancestral heritage. With Irish emigration spreading across the globe, Bridgit found its way into different cultures, where it adapted to local traditions. In modern-day usage, the name Bridgit continues to honor and celebrate Irish roots. It is often chosen by parents who seek to bestow upon their child a name that holds deep historical and cultural significance. Bridgit evokes a sense of pride, strength, and elevated status, capturing the essence of the ancient goddess and her attributes of wisdom, creativity, and healing.

      Based on our records...

      Murphy

      This is the most common surname associated with Bridgit.

      John

      This is the most common name of those married to a Bridgit.

      Mary

      This is the most common name for a child of a Bridgit.
